Picomol/second (pmol/s) is a unit of measurement used primarily in chemical and biochemical contexts to quantify the rate at which a substance is processed or transformed at the molecular level. Specifically, it represents the number of picomoles (10^-12 moles) of a substance that are converted or utilized per second. This unit is crucial in fields such as pharmacokinetics, where understanding the rate of drug metabolism can influence dosing and therapeutic strategies. 1 pmol/s = 0.0000000001 dmol/s
1 dmol/s = 10000000000 pmol/s
Example 1:
convert 500 pmol/s to dmol/s:
500 pmol/s = 500 × 0.0000000001 dmol/s = 0.00000005 dmol/s
Example 2:
convert 3500 pmol/s to dmol/s:
3500 pmol/s = 3500 × 0.0000000001 dmol/s = 0.00000035 dmol/s
